We build foundation models for tabular data. Deep learning transformed text and images but mostly skipped tables, which are still the data behind most clinical trials, financial models and scientific experiments. The reason is structural: no natural sequence, no spatial structure, no shared vocabulary across datasets, so the architectures and scaling laws behind LLMs don't transfer.

Our approach: pre-train a transformer on millions of synthetic datasets sampled from causal-structure priors. The whole dataset goes in as context, predictions come out in one forward pass. No per-dataset training, no hyperparameter tuning, seconds instead of hours. TabPFN v2 was published in Nature and set a new state of the art; TabPFN-3 scales to 10M rows. 4M+ downloads, 8k+ GitHub stars, in production from liquid biopsy to rail maintenance. Yes exactly, the API is the best way to handle text features. The actual semantics often matter a lot . Is the API an option for you or would you need this local?


Less feature engineering is definitely something we are aiming for. The current version is actually only based on statistics, the real world connections between features is something we're working on right now and hope to show results for soon. That's the next step


When we released TabPFNv1 over three years ago, I didn’t expect at all the hundreds of comments and reposts we would see. Tabular data had been a field getting little love from AI research—but we immediately felt that this was a topic that data scientists, scientists, financial analysts, and enterprise users deeply cared about.
